  • Getting old LiveType data into new LiveType

    I had the LiveType that came with Final Cut Express 1. Now I have the newest version and none of the old livefonts etc show in the media manager. I've looked about online and to my surprise can not find any information on this. The manual mentioned something about an install/uninstall button on the lower left window of the media manager but the only two buttons in the lower left are grayed out and unclickable. The data was installed before the upgrade and was reinstalled afterwards- no luck. All the files from the original install are AFD format.
    Any assistance is greatly appreciated! I need the Sunflower livefont to work for a project I'm carrying over from the old version! EEK!

    An hour on the phone with tech support and we figured it out. Appears when upgrading (at least on my system) the old LiveType data folders were OVERWRITTEN. The livetype data folder in LiveType Application Support was there, but the font, object, etc folders were replaced. Reinstalling the old data DVDs does nothing. You have to move the original folders (for example the Pro Series folder) and rename it (to something like "Old Pro Series") then put it back in the appropriate place after the upgrade is done. Now I have all my old livefonts working just fine
    Hopefully a fix will come out for this as I know I'm not the only person who has had this problem.

    I have lost pictures in my iPhoto.  We moved my iPhoto to a external hard drive and I believe since then, I have random pics missing.  Some pics will show up in the "photos" and some show with a title and a blank picture.  When I click on "package contents" in iPhoto, I have found the "Originals" folder where all the pics are pulling from and the file is there but won't open.  However, in the DataXML folder under package contents, I can open the file but it is much smaller (supposed to be 1 MG, but showing in the data folder as 63kb).  How can I get these pics restored in the Originals folder?  I've rebuilt the library several times and I just ran the iPhoto Library Manager and it won't pull from the data file.  Help!!

    Make a temporary, backup copy (if you don't already have a backup copy) of the library and apply the two fixes below in order as needed:
    Fix #1
    Launch iPhoto with the Command+Option keys held down and rebuild the library.
    Select the options identified in the screenshot. 
    Fix #2
    Using iPhoto Library Manager  to Rebuild Your iPhoto Library
    Download iPhoto Library Manager and launch.
    Click on the Add Library button, navigate to your Home/Pictures folder and select your iPhoto Library folder.
    Now that the library is listed in the left hand pane of iPLM, click on your library and go to the File ➙ Rebuild Library menu option
    In the next  window name the new library and select the location you want it to be placed.
    Click on the Create button.
    Note: This creates a new library based on the LIbraryData.xml file in the library and will recover Events, Albums, keywords, titles and comments but not books, calendars or slideshows. The original library will be left untouched for further attempts at fixing the problem or in case the rebuilt library is not satisfactory.

  • I still have no way how to deal with the LabView Data folder automatically created in the My Documents folder whenever I run the application

    I tried numerous ways that some people suggested in this forum but did not succeed in having the LabView Data folder created somewhere else than in My Documents when running a built LabView application. Changing the target destination folder did not help at all. A member suggested to put some line like " defaultdestination = ..." or so into the build file, but I did not know where exactly to put such a line. That folder created is particularly anoying for people who don't normally use LabView but are only using the application. Please let me know when you LabView Experts out there have found a way to eliminate or relocate the creation of that folder at application startup.
    Thanks a lot.
    Tim, Van

    Tim,
    use the path constant located in the Functions pallette under 'File I/O->File Constants->Default Data Directory'. It refers either to the default directory (which is (osdatadir)\Labview Data on my WinXP system) OR TO A NON DEFAULT PATH if you have defined one. To define a non-default path, got to the menu 'Tools->Options...' and change the entry under 'Paths->Default Data Directory'. This change will create an entry in the labview.ini file (located where the labview.exe is), e.g. the entry 'DefaultDataFileLocation=d:\temp' is created when I change the default data dir to 'D:\temp'.
    Now for a compiled .exe with the name (say) myapp.exe you will find a file myapp.ini in the same location where myapp.exe is. It is usually an emtpy file directly after the application build process. Put the line 'DefaultDataFileLocation=(your path)' in this file.
    Users of your compiled app can either
    - edit this .ini file to change the default,
    - or you can make the menu entry 'Tools->Options...' accessible in the built VI
    - or you can provide a self written dialog in your app and modify the myapp.ini programmatically
    (This last way is probably not a good one since the user might have to relaunch myapp.exe in order to affect a change of the 'Default Data Directory' path constant)

  • Deleted Data folder in iPhoto, now NO photos!

    I just deleted my Data folder thinking it would free some space on my computer. Stupid, I know. I tried rebuilding my thumbnails and such but only have 7 photos to import (from my iPhone). Where did they go? And how can I restore them?
    I can view the thumbnails in my Pictures file but I can't move them over to iPhoto. What do I do?

    1 - remember two rules:
    -- Always have a current backup so when something happens -and it will - you can simply load your backup
    -- never make any changes of any sort to the contents or structure of any database - including iPhoto
    2 - unless you can restore your data folder exactly as it was before you deleted it you will have to start over - quit iPhoto and drag the iPhoto library to the desktop - launch iPhoto and create a new library - open the iPhoto library on your desktop and open the originals folder and drag each folder in it onto the iPhoto library window (or on the iPhoto icon in the dock) - this will recreate events with all of your photos - no edits, no projects, albums, keepsakes, MobileMe galleries, etc
    Once your new library is finished and tested you can trash the remaining parts of the iPhoto library that is on your desktop
